The third annual Bryan Frazier Memorial Softball Tournament was held this past weekend at Rotary Park in Dowagiac.
The Free Agents picked up the tournament championship victory as they defeated South County in the bottom of the seventh inning, 17-16.
The tournament, which helps fund the Bryan Frazier Memorial Scholarship, was held Saturday and Sunday.
The victory was the second straight for the Free Agents.
The Free Agents earned the victory as Lamone Moore scored the winning run in the bottom of the seventh.
This year the tournament had a separete coed division.
Charles Concrete &Masonry earned the championship with a win over Michiana Medical.
The Frazier family would like to thank all the teams and the sponsors for making this year's tournament a success.
